Refining Your Workplace Style: Sophisticated Business Casual Outfit Ideas
Want to look put-together without feeling constricted by a traditional suit? Elevated business informal is the excellent solution. This style walks the line between comfort and professionalism, showing you're ready for everything while still maintaining a friendly vibe. Consider pairing tailored chinos or dark wash denim with a crisp button-down shirt – perhaps in a subtle stripe or soft tone. Layering is key; try a well-fitting blazer, a lightweight cardigan, or a stylish sweater. Don’t forgetting accessories! A classic belt, quality loafers or stylish sneakers, and a elegant watch can really pull the whole look together. For ladies, consider a pencil skirt or wide-leg trousers combined with a silk blouse or a carefully selected sweater. A tailored jacket can add a touch of polish, while delicate jewelry keeps it polished. Ultimately, elevated business relaxed is about intentionality—choosing pieces that are both comfortable and reflect your professionalism.
Here’s a short summary of good combinations:
- Slim-fit chinos + Button-down shirt + Blazer
- Dark wash denim + Sweater + Loafers
- Pencil skirt + Silk blouse + Cardigan
- Wide-leg trousers + Button-down + Stylish belt
- Chinos + Oxford shirt + Fashionable sneakers

Navigating Corporate Dress Code
Figuring out which constitutes business professional attire can often feel like an perplexing puzzle. While interpretations can differ across companies, certain core guidelines generally apply true. Usually, this means a polished aesthetic, emphasizing superiority and moderation. Think past simply a suit; consider the fabric, the shape, and the complete impression. For men, it often entails a suit (navy, charcoal, or the understated shade), a crisp dress shirt, the conservative business professional attire tie, leather dress shoes, and groomed socks. Women's business professional outfits frequently incorporate a tailored suit or skirt and jacket, the blouse or shell, closed-toe heels or formal flats, and tasteful accessories. Ultimately, the goal is to demonstrate competence, confidence, and consideration for the office.

Navigating Professional Footwear: Excellent Casual Shoe
Stepping up your professional attire often requires more than just a crisp shirt and tailored pants; your footwear choices play a crucial part. While full-on dress shoes might be too formal for some situations, relaxed attire demands footwear that strikes the appropriate balance. Slip-ons in canvas or nubuck offer a sophisticated and comfortable alternative, while derbies with a more understated design can also align well. Chelsea boots present a modern take on work footwear, particularly during colder months. Don't dismiss the importance of color; brown and gray are generally versatile choices for a relaxed look. Ultimately, the finest footwear is one that complements your ensemble and expresses a feeling of assurance.
